Garmin Edge 530 doesn't read HR directly (obviously), but it will read from a heart rate strap (which is totally independent).
One thing to consider, a blood pressure cuff is probably rated as a medical device and is held to a pretty high accuracy standard. A sports oriented heart rate strap is not rated as a medical device.
A common cause of erroneous HR readings is poor electrical contact between sensor pads on the strap and skin - common in cool conditions when the skin is dry.
Pre-moistening the sensor pads can help improve the electrical contact - once you are 5-10 minutes into a ride, your natural sweating takes over.
